Changeset 19025


Ignore:
Timestamp:
01/20/15 14:22:11 (10 years ago)
Author:
Mathieu Morlighem
Message:

CHG: allow stabilization to be dynamic

Location:
issm/trunk-jpl/src/c
Files:
2 edited

Legend:

Unmodified
Added
Removed
  • issm/trunk-jpl/src/c/analyses/LevelsetAnalysis.cpp

    r19018 r19025  
    7575/*}}}*/
    7676void LevelsetAnalysis::UpdateParameters(Parameters* parameters,IoModel* iomodel,int solution_enum,int analysis_enum){/*{{{*/
     77        parameters->AddObject(iomodel->CopyConstantObject(LevelsetStabilizationEnum));
    7778        return;
    7879}
     
    8788
    8889        /*parameters: */
     90        int  stabilization;
    8991        bool save_results;
    90         int  stabilization = 1;
    9192        femmodel->parameters->FindParam(&save_results,SaveResultsEnum);
    92         //femmodel->parameters->FindParam(&stabilization,LevelsetStabilizationEnum);
     93        femmodel->parameters->FindParam(&stabilization,LevelsetStabilizationEnum);
    9394
    9495        /*activate formulation: */
     
    123124
    124125        /*Intermediaries */
    125         int  stabilization=2;
    126         int  dim, domaintype, calvinglaw;
     126        int  stabilization,dim, domaintype, calvinglaw;
    127127        bool iscalving;
    128128        int i, row, col;
     
    138138        basalelement->FindParam(&domaintype,DomainTypeEnum);
    139139        basalelement->FindParam(&calvinglaw,CalvingLawEnum);
     140        basalelement->FindParam(&stabilization,LevelsetStabilizationEnum);
    140141        switch(domaintype){
    141142                case Domain2DverticalEnum:   dim = 1; break;
  • issm/trunk-jpl/src/c/cores/transient_core.cpp

    r18959 r19025  
    112112                                if(VerboseSolution()) _printf0_("   computing calving rate\n");
    113113                                femmodel->StrainRateparallelx();
     114                                femmodel->DeviatoricStressx();
    114115                                femmodel->CalvingRatePix();
    115116                        }
Note: See TracChangeset for help on using the changeset viewer.